3. Ultra-Low Temperature Drift
Long-term stability is just as important as initial accuracy. This transmitter minimizes temperature-induced error through:
- A 5-ppm high-stability reference resistor
- A low-drift ADC (Analog-to-Digital Converter)
Although this parameter is hard to test in field conditions, it plays a major role in maintaining accuracy over time — especially in fluctuating ambient temperatures. This level of design detail reflects serious engineering foresight.
4. Multi-Point Calibration Across the Range
Calibration is the backbone of accuracy. This transmitter supports single-point or up to 7-point calibration, ensuring alignment across the entire measurement range. It's compatible with:
- RTDs
- Thermocouples
- Other standard signal sources
Calibration compensates for system-wide drift and ensures your readings remain trustworthy over time. Like structural beams in a building, it’s a feature many overlook — but one that supports long-term measurement integrity.
